Adding a front mounted pump to an existing tanker is a relatively straightforward job.

The great majority of pumpers in Scandinavia and the Benelux had front-mounted pumps as standard for many years from the 1940s to the 1970s, because of the relative simplicity of this layout, and they were far from uncommon in Germany, Austria and Switzerland too.
